Table 1 contains the national ranking of herds and cows on EBI. These are good markers to see where your herd ranks for EBI within the national herd.
Table 1: National ranking of herds and cows on EBI
All Dairy and Dual purpose herds which have 30 or more dairy cows are included in the calculation of these National Statistics.
| Top 1% | Top 5% | Top 10% | Top 25% | Ave. | Btm 25% | Btm 10% | Btm 5% | Btm 1% | |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| 2022 Heifers | €288 | €259 | €246 | €224 | €197 | €161 | €117 | €90 | €31 |
| 2021 Heifers | €276 | €246 | €232 | €210 | €183 | €144 | €101 | €73 | €15 |
| Cows EBI | €246 | €217 | €202 | €177 | €142 | €94 | €33 | €-17 | €-112 |
| Herd EBI | €203 | €185 | €177 | €161 | €140 | €114 | €85 | €62 | €9 |
| Herd Milk | €71 | €63 | €59 | €52 | €43 | €31 | €16 | €7 | €-10 |
| Herd Fertility | €100 | €87 | €82 | €75 | €66 | €54 | €33 | €10 | €-29 |
Cows average EBI has increased by €1 and now stands at €142 while Herd average EBI is up by €3 to €140 from €137 in the previous evaluation.
